Here is how to login/register to spore
Type into Google "Origin client download" and then download and install.
Then go back to steam and right-click on Spore to get the CD key/keys.
Then log in to Origin and redeem these CD code/codes.
Then make spore account using your Origin login details. (You must use your origin details or it will not work.)
Voila, you have made a spore account.
You still launch the game from steam, just use your origin to register.

It should work if you get Spore through Origin. Get Origin, https://www.origin.com/usa/en-us/store/download and right click on your Spore (on steam), Hover over Manage and click CD keys. Copy and paste that in your Origin library after going to Add a Game (by code) and, if no errors happen, you now should be able to log into Spore, whether launching it with or without Steam. You have to do this with Core Spore and the DLC.
